Laser machines are revolutionizing the industrial landscape in China. With enhanced precision and speed, these machines are equipped with advanced features. A recent report highlights that the global laser market is expected to reach $18.5 billion by 2025. This growth is attributed to the increasing adoption of laser technology across various industries.
Key technologies include fiber laser, CO2 laser, and solid-state laser systems. Fiber lasers, known for their efficiency, show a 30% energy savings over traditional systems. CO2 lasers are effective for cutting non-metallic materials, providing clean edges. Solid-state lasers excel in engraving applications, offering high-quality results on diverse surfaces. Each technology has its strengths and applications, catering to different industrial needs.

When analyzing global buyers' preferences for industrial laser machines in China, it’s clear that usability and versatility top the list. Buyers often prioritize machines that can handle various materials, including metals and plastics. They seek systems with user-friendly interfaces and minimal learning curves, ensuring quick adaptation in production lines.
Another significant aspect is service and support. Prospective buyers appreciate brands that offer robust after-sales support. They want assurance of timely maintenance and easy access to spare parts. This preference reflects a broader need for reliability, as machine downtime can be costly. Discussions with industry experts reveal that buyers sometimes feel overwhelmed by the range of options available, which can lead to indecision.
Price remains a crucial factor but it’s not the only one that drives purchasing decisions. Many buyers are willing to invest more for quality and advanced features. However, they also express concerns about potential hidden costs, such as maintenance and repairs. Balancing upfront costs with long-term benefits is a frequent point of reflection in their decision-making processes.
